Mamdani creates the first municipal labor rights and union support agency in the US

The city of New York, led by socialist mayor Zohran Mamdani, announced the creation of a municipal agency focused on defending workers' rights and supporting unions. The Office of the Mayor for Workers' Power, described as the first of its kind in the United States, will allocate local government resources to activities such as 'awareness, education, public policies, and research' aimed at workers who lack decent benefits, adequate wages, and representation in their workplaces. The agency will connect workers across different sectors of the city, hold public hearings on the challenges they face, and connect them with organizations that can help them unionize. The new office will be headed by Tony Perlstein, a former dockworker and former director of organizing for the United Auto Workers (UAW). According to the city government, the office aims to ensure that workers have a voice in decisions before exploitation becomes a crisis and labor violations become commonplace. Mamdani, who took office in January of this year as mayor of the most populous city in the United States, promised during his campaign to increase the number of unionized workers in New York.
